论文部分内容阅读
近年来随着汽车业的蓬勃发展,城市汽车数量日益增多,而现有基础设施建设中的车位紧缺,严重造成了“停车难”的问题。公共场所中普遍存在的“停车乱”及“停车难”现象,对日常城市交通出行产生了巨大的负面影响。地下大型停车场的出现可以部分缓解该现象,然而由于大型停车场复杂的地形结构,使得停车过程复杂费时、费力,同时还带来了“找车难”问题。因此设计建造智能化停车场,实时有效的提供停车位引导信息,是当前停车场管理中迫在眉睫的任务。针对以上问题,本文设计并实现了一种基于WIFI室内停车场定位导航系统,用于实时有效的提供车位及引导信息。该系统采用C/S模式结构,利用WIFI技术和用户Android操作系统智能手机,实现停车场系统服务器端与客户端信息数据交互。服务端模块提供室内停车场的电子地图数据采集及其车位状态信息存储,客户端为持有Android系统手机的用户提供空闲车位的快速定位及路线导航等服务。主要研究内容总结如下:第一部分:对现有的多种无线技术进行了研究比较,最后选取WIFI通信技术;根据WIFI信号的接受不同AP的RSSI值,布置AP参考节点;通过对现有几种定位导航算法的分析比较,根据停车场所处的应用环境,对采用的定位导航算法进行改进。第二部分:基于WIFI技术特点以及Android智能手机的功能,本文设计了一种停车场定位导航系统。结合WIFI信号的强度阈值设计定位导航算法模块,为手机端设计了注册/登录功能模块、地图引导模块、和停车位查询模块等;服务器端设计了Socket通信协议及停车场内路线导航电子地图,并设计了停车场信息管理数据库,对数据库结构进行了详细设计。第三部分:根据定位导航算法,实现了室内停车场最短路径引导功能模块;使用Map Activity对停车场电子地图的绘制,实现客户端从服务器加载室内地图为用户提供导航定位服务。建立智能手机与服务器端之间的WIFI通信机制,实现了停车场服务器端数据库信息统一管理和客户端车位查询、路线引导等功能。第四部分:导航系统进行测试,对用户注册、用户登录、车位查询及数据库进行了测试,验证了系统可行性。